Sorry for the confusing post, I was a bit sleep deprived. You're right about Opera, you can't see some of the stuff in reader with it. I could see the plain text summary of the feeds but not the titles. I imagine Google will fix this but it's probably not a priority for them since Opera is a pretty small user base. It runs fine in FireFox for me though.

The converter works for me. But Opera's feed reader is the only one I know of that I can set to check for new feeds as frequently as every 5 minutes. I am baffled that all these feed readers give you no control over how frequently they update. What use are they for breaking news feeds and active forums? I have some hope that Google will make their reader the best it can be, but it isn't there yet.
